Abstract
本实用新型公开了一种具有挤压功能的凉茶渣收集装置,涉及凉茶加工技术领域,包括主箱体和过滤组件,所述主箱体上端中部设置有进料口,所述主箱体内部上端设置有过滤组件,且过滤组件包括安装块、过滤网、限位框、伺服电机、丝杆、活动滑块、活动块、气动杆和挤压板,所述安装块内部连接有过滤网,且安装块上端设置有限位框,并且限位框一端设置有伺服电机,同时伺服电机前端连接有丝杆,所述丝杆外部连接有活动滑块。该具有挤压功能的凉茶渣收集装置,通过过滤组件的设置,避免多数凉茶渣收集装置不具备挤压过滤的使用功能导致丢弃的凉茶渣内部依旧含有一定中草药汁液的问题出现,便于提高凉茶渣收集装置整体使用效率。
The utility model discloses a herbal tea residue collection device with an extrusion function, which relates to the technical field of herbal tea processing, and comprises a main box body and a filter assembly, wherein a feed port is arranged at the middle of the upper end of the main box body, and a filter assembly is arranged at the upper end of the main box body, and the filter assembly comprises a mounting block, a filter screen, a limit frame, a servo motor, a screw rod, a movable slider, a movable block, a pneumatic rod and an extrusion plate, wherein a filter screen is connected to the inside of the mounting block, and a limit frame is arranged at the upper end of the mounting block, and a servo motor is arranged at one end of the limit frame, and a screw rod is connected to the front end of the servo motor, and a movable slider is connected to the outside of the screw rod. The herbal tea residue collection device with an extrusion function avoids the problem that most herbal tea residue collection devices do not have the use function of extrusion filtration, resulting in the discarded herbal tea residue still containing a certain amount of Chinese herbal medicine juice, through the setting of the filter assembly, and is convenient for improving the overall use efficiency of the herbal tea residue collection device.

背景技术Background Art
凉茶是粤、港、澳地区人民根据当地的气候、水土特征,在长期预防疾病与保健的过程中,以中医养生理论为指导,以中草药为原料,食用、总结出的一种具有清热解毒、生津止渴、祛火除湿等功效,伴随人们日常生活的饮料,凉茶多以鸡骨草、夏枯草、金银花、罗汉果等为主要配方,在加工过程中对中草药进行研磨,并过滤得到汁液,为了提高凉茶加工效率,需要用到一种凉茶渣收集装置,但是现有凉茶渣收集装置依然存在以下不足:Herbal tea is a beverage that people in Guangdong, Hong Kong and Macao have developed based on the local climate, water and soil characteristics in the long-term process of disease prevention and health care, guided by the theory of Chinese medicine, using Chinese herbal medicine as raw materials, and has the effects of clearing away heat and detoxification, promoting body fluid and quenching thirst, and removing fire and dampness. It accompanies people's daily life. Herbal tea is mainly formulated with chicken bone grass, selfheal, honeysuckle, monk fruit, etc. During the processing, the Chinese herbal medicine is ground and filtered to obtain juice. In order to improve the processing efficiency of herbal tea, a herbal tea residue collection device is needed, but the existing herbal tea residue collection device still has the following shortcomings:
如申请号为201820068935.7的实用新型公开了一种凉茶渣料的收集处理装置,该实用新型将带有茶渣的凉茶经纱网传送带进行过滤,留在纱网传送带上的茶渣通过刮板刮除,并由刮板导向进漏斗,最终茶渣经漏斗传导进收纳箱,当收纳箱内部充满茶渣的时候,再将另外一个收纳盒摆放在漏斗底部,继续进行收集工作,自动化程度高,节省人力,但类似于上述申请的对比文件,在现有凉茶渣收集装置进行使用时,由于多数凉茶渣收集装置不具备挤压过滤的使用功能,致使凉茶渣易过滤不充分,导致丢弃的凉茶渣内部依旧含有一定的中草药汁液,造成凉茶渣收集装置实用性下降且使用效率降低的问题出现。For example, the utility model with application number 201820068935.7 discloses a collection and processing device for herbal tea residues. The utility model filters the herbal tea with tea residues through a gauze conveyor belt, and the tea residues remaining on the gauze conveyor belt are scraped off by a scraper and guided into a funnel by the scraper. Finally, the tea residues are conducted into a storage box through the funnel. When the storage box is full of tea residues, another storage box is placed at the bottom of the funnel to continue the collection work. It has a high degree of automation and saves manpower. However, similar to the comparative documents of the above-mentioned application, when the existing herbal tea residue collection devices are used, since most of the herbal tea residue collection devices do not have the function of extrusion filtration, the herbal tea residues are prone to insufficient filtration, resulting in the discarded herbal tea residues still containing a certain amount of Chinese herbal juice, causing the herbal tea residue collection device to have a reduced practicality and reduced efficiency.
于是,有鉴于此,针对现有的结构及缺失予以研究改良,提出一种具有挤压功能的凉茶渣收集装置。Therefore, in view of this, the existing structure and defects are studied and improved, and a herbal tea residue collection device with a squeezing function is proposed.

如图1和图2所示,一种具有挤压功能的凉茶渣收集装置,包括主箱体1和过滤组件3,主箱体1上端中部设置有进料口2,主箱体1内部上端设置有过滤组件3,且过滤组件3包括安装块301、过滤网302、限位框303、伺服电机304、丝杆305、活动滑块306、活动块307、气动杆308和挤压板309,安装块301内部连接有过滤网302,且安装块301上端设置有限位框303,并且限位框303一端设置有伺服电机304,同时伺服电机304前端连接有丝杆305,丝杆305外部连接有活动滑块306,且活动滑块306外部安装有活动块307,并且活动块307下端两侧设置有气动杆308,同时气动杆308前端安装有挤压板309,过滤网302与主箱体1呈嵌入式连接,且过滤网302通过安装块301与主箱体1滑动连接,活动滑块306外部尺寸与限位框303内部尺寸相匹配,且活动滑块306通过丝杆305与限位框303呈嵌入式连接,挤压板309与过滤网302的底面呈平行状分布,且挤压板309随气动杆308下移后与过滤网302底面贴合,通过紧固螺栓将安装块301固定安装在主箱体1内部上端,并配合安装块301使得过滤网302与主箱体1滑动连接,从而便于对过滤网302进行拆卸与清洁,将限位框303固定安装在安装块301上端,限位框303一端伺服电机304的输出轴通过联轴器连接有丝杆305,伺服电机304作业带动丝杆305转动,使得丝杆305外部连接的活动滑块306在限位框303内部水平滑动,将活动块307固定安装在活动滑块306外部,从而在活动滑块306移动时带动活动块307位置移动,活动块307下端安装的气动杆308作业带动挤压板309向下移动,从而通过挤压板309对过滤网302内部的凉茶渣加压,进而便于将凉茶渣内部多余的汁液压出,从而提高凉茶渣收集装置使用过程中的能动性;As shown in Figures 1 and 2, a herbal tea residue collection device with an extrusion function includes a main box body 1 and a filter assembly 3. A feed port 2 is provided in the middle of the upper end of the main box body 1, and a filter assembly 3 is provided at the upper end of the main box body 1. The filter assembly 3 includes a mounting block 301, a filter screen 302, a limit frame 303, a servo motor 304, a screw rod 305, a movable slider 306, a movable block 307, a pneumatic rod 308 and an extrusion plate 309. The filter screen 302 is connected to the inside of the mounting block 301, and a limit frame 303 is provided at the upper end of the mounting block 301, and one end of the limit frame 303 is provided with The servo motor 304 is provided with a screw rod 305 at the front end of the servo motor 304, and a movable slider 306 is connected to the outside of the screw rod 305, and a movable block 307 is installed on the outside of the movable slider 306, and pneumatic rods 308 are arranged on both sides of the lower end of the movable block 307, and an extrusion plate 309 is installed at the front end of the pneumatic rod 308, the filter screen 302 is embedded with the main box body 1, and the filter screen 302 is slidably connected to the main box body 1 through the mounting block 301, the outer size of the movable slider 306 matches the inner size of the limit frame 303, and the movable slider 306 is connected to the limit frame 303 through the screw rod 305. The position frame 303 is embedded and connected, and the extrusion plate 309 is parallel to the bottom surface of the filter screen 302, and the extrusion plate 309 is fitted with the bottom surface of the filter screen 302 after the pneumatic rod 308 moves down. The mounting block 301 is fixedly mounted on the upper end of the main box body 1 by fastening bolts, and the mounting block 301 is cooperated to make the filter screen 302 and the main box body 1 slidingly connected, so as to facilitate the disassembly and cleaning of the filter screen 302. The position limit frame 303 is fixedly mounted on the upper end of the mounting block 301, and the output shaft of the servo motor 304 at one end of the limit frame 303 is connected to the screw rod 305 through a coupling. The operation of the machine 304 drives the screw rod 305 to rotate, so that the movable slider 306 connected to the outside of the screw rod 305 slides horizontally inside the limit frame 303, and the movable block 307 is fixedly installed on the outside of the movable slider 306, so that when the movable slider 306 moves, the movable block 307 is driven to move, and the pneumatic rod 308 installed at the lower end of the movable block 307 drives the squeezing plate 309 to move downward, so that the herbal tea residue inside the filter 302 is pressurized by the squeezing plate 309, and then the excess juice inside the herbal tea residue is squeezed out, thereby improving the mobility of the herbal tea residue collection device during use;
如图1和图3所示,主箱体1内部下端设置有集料组件4,集料组件4包括集料箱401、卡接槽402和卡接块403,集料箱401下端两侧开设有卡接槽402,且卡接槽402内部连接有卡接块403,集料组件4还包括承接框404、限位块405和导料块406,集料箱401上端增设有承接框404,且承接框404下端两侧连接有限位块405,集料箱401上端两侧增设有导料块406,导料块406呈梯形块,且导料块406的倾斜边朝向集料箱401的开口处,主箱体1的内部两侧安装有导料块406,且导料块406与主箱体1螺纹连接,经由紧固螺栓将卡接块403固定安装在主箱体1内部下端的两侧,集料箱401下端两侧开设的卡接槽402的内部尺寸与卡接块403的外部尺寸相匹配,进而通过卡接槽402配合卡接块403将集料箱401滑动放置进主箱体1内部下端,同时集料箱401上端增设的便于提放的承接框404与主箱体1内部两侧增设的限位块405相嵌合,进而配合限位块405再次增加集料箱401使用过程中的稳定性,经由集料箱401上端两侧增设的导料块406对滴落下的凉茶渣内部的汁液进行集中导料,从而避免汁液的浪费,提高凉茶渣收集装置使用效率。As shown in Figures 1 and 3, an aggregate assembly 4 is provided at the lower end of the main box body 1, and the aggregate assembly 4 includes an aggregate box 401, a clamping groove 402 and a clamping block 403. Clamping grooves 402 are provided on both sides of the lower end of the aggregate box 401, and the clamping blocks 403 are connected inside the clamping grooves 402. The aggregate assembly 4 also includes a receiving frame 404, a limit block 405 and a guide block 406. A receiving frame 404 is added to the upper end of the aggregate box 401, and the limit blocks 405 are connected on both sides of the lower end of the receiving frame 404. Guide blocks 406 are added to both sides of the upper end of the aggregate box 401. The guide blocks 406 are trapezoidal blocks, and the inclined sides of the guide blocks 406 face the opening of the aggregate box 401. Guide blocks 406 are installed on both sides of the interior of the main box body 1, and the guide blocks 406 are threadedly connected to the main box body 1 The clamping blocks 403 are fixedly installed on both sides of the lower end of the main box body 1 by fastening bolts. The internal dimensions of the clamping grooves 402 opened on both sides of the lower end of the collection box 401 match the external dimensions of the clamping blocks 403, and then the collection box 401 is slidably placed into the lower end of the main box body 1 through the clamping grooves 402 and the clamping blocks 403. At the same time, the receiving frame 404 added to the upper end of the collection box 401 for easy lifting and placing is engaged with the limit blocks 405 added on both sides of the main box body 1, and then cooperates with the limit blocks 405 to further increase the stability of the collection box 401 during use, and the juice inside the dripping herbal tea residue is concentratedly guided by the guide blocks 406 added on both sides of the upper end of the collection box 401, thereby avoiding waste of juice and improving the use efficiency of the herbal tea residue collection device.
